Foundation Damage Repair in Warwick, RI
Foundation damage rep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These projects typically involve fixing cracks, settling, or shifting that can occur due to soil movement, moisture changes, or other environmental factors. Homeowners often seek these services when they notice signs such as u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in walls and the foundation itself. Understanding the extent of damage and the appropriate repair methods is essential before requesting service, as different problems may require specific solutions like underpinning, piering, or crack sealing.
Property owners should be aware that foundation repair can vary significantly depending on the severity and type of damage. It's important to evaluate the underlying causes, such as drainage issues or soil conditions, which may influence the repair process. Clarifying the scope of work, expected outcomes, and any necessary preparations can help in making informed decisions. Proper assessment and targeted repairs can help maintain the safety and value of a home, ensuring that foundation issues are addressed effectively.

Common Foundation Damage Repair Jobs
Foundation Repair - addresses cracks and settling to stabilize the structure.
Pier and Beam Repair - reinforces or replaces supports to prevent shifting and uneven floors.
Concrete Foundation Repair - restores cracked or bowed concrete to maintain stability.
Basement Wall Repair - fixes bowing or leaking basement walls to prevent further damage.
Mudjacking and Underpinning - lifts and stabilizes sinking slabs and foundations.
Drainage and Waterproofing - manages water flow to reduce soil pressure and foundation erosion.
Foundation Damage Repair Questions
What causes foundation damage in Warwick homes? Foundation damage can result from soil settling, moisture changes, or poor drainage around the property.
How can I tell if my foundation is damaged?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don't close properly.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may involve underpinning, slab stabilization, or crack sealing to restore stability and prevent further issues.
